A promotional poster for "Efatha Church Mwanza" is shown attached to a textured tree trunk, likely in an outdoor setting within Malimbe Township, Tanzania. The poster features two men: an older man wearing a blue suit and a patterned shirt, smiling and with his hands clasped, depicted on the left. On the right is a younger man in a white shirt and blue tie, also standing with his hands clasped.

The main title on the poster reads "ZONE YA SAYUNI" (Zion Zone). Below this, a section titled "RATIBA YA IBADA" (Worship Schedule) details the service times:
1. Every Tuesday ("KILA JUMANNE") from 6:45 PM to 8:00 PM.
2. Every Sunday ("KILA JUMAPILI") from 7:30 AM to 12:00 PM.

Contact information, labeled "MAWASILIANO", provides two phone numbers: 0787816815 and 0767324947. At the very bottom, an inviting message reads "KARIBUNI TUMWABUDU MUNGU WETU" (Welcome, let's worship our God). The poster is secured to the tree using two dark thumbtacks or nails. The lighting suggests the image was captured during the daytime.
